Core Capabilities of Leading RCM Solutions
Comprehensive RCM solutions include several core modules. Benefits verification automatically pulls insurance information from carriers, completing verification within days rather than weeks. Treatment estimate generators create professional estimates showing insurance coverage and patient responsibility automatically. Claim submission systems format and route claims to insurance carriers electronically, maximizing clean claim rates. Claim tracking monitors claims from submission through payment, identifying stuck claims requiring follow-up.
Payment posting applies insurance payments and patient payments accurately, allocating payments to the correct treatment and account. Patient statements generate automatically, clearly showing charges, insurance coverage, and patient responsibility. Patient portals provide 24/7 access to account information, reducing calls about billing status. AR management tools track aging receivables and flag accounts requiring follow-up. The best solutions integrate all these modules, ensuring seamless workflow without manual data entry between systems.

Automation: The Key Differentiator
The best RCM solutions excel at automation. Consider insurance verification: without automation, staff manually call carriers, navigate phone trees, enter information into the system, and hope information is accurate. Automated verification pulls information electronically in seconds, stores it securely, and integrates automatically with the practice management system. The difference: hours of staff time daily versus minutes of automation work.
Claim submission offers similar automation potential. Manual claim submission requires staff to gather information, complete claim forms, attach supporting documents, and route claims. Automated claim submission pulls information from the practice management system, formats it to carrier requirements, attaches required documents automatically, and submits electronically. When claim rejection occurs, automated solutions identify the issue, route rejected claims to appropriate staff, and track resubmission. This automation multiplies staff efficiency.

Reporting and Analytics: Insights Driving Improvement
Top RCM solutions provide extensive reporting and analytics. They track collections rates, verification speed, posting timeliness, and AR aging—both overall and by individual metric. They enable filtering by provider, treatment type, insurance carrier, or patient demographic. They show trends over time, identifying whether metrics are improving or degrading. They compare your practice against industry benchmarks, providing context for results.
Best-in-class solutions also provide predictive analytics. They identify accounts at risk of non-payment based on historical patterns. They flag claims likely to be denied based on carrier patterns. They predict cash flow based on aging AR and historical payment patterns. These insights enable proactive management—addressing problems before they impact cash flow significantly. Reporting quality often differentiates premium RCM solutions from basic billing services.
The Patient Experience Factor
Best RCM solutions recognize that patients are part of the revenue cycle. They provide patient portals offering transparent access to account information, pending claims, and payment history. They send clear, timely statements explaining charges and insurance coverage. They include patient education about treatment costs and insurance benefits. They offer flexible payment options and transparent payment plan offerings. When RCM solutions prioritize patient experience, collections improve—patients who understand and trust the billing process pay more readily.
Portal functionality matters too. The best patient portals show account balance, itemized charges, insurance coverage details, and payment history. They allow patients to make payments online. Some include secure messaging for billing questions. They send proactive notifications about pending claims, payment due dates, and remaining deductibles. Portals that address patient needs reduce billing-related phone calls and improve patient satisfaction simultaneously.
Implementation and Transition
Even the best RCM solutions require thoughtful implementation. Select a solution that offers comprehensive implementation support: system setup, practice management software integration, staff training, and transition support. Quality implementation determines whether benefits appear quickly or take months to materialize.
Understand that implementation impacts practice operations temporarily. The transition period—typically 30-90 days—involves staff learning new processes, system connectivity issues being resolved, and workflow adjustments. Practices that commit to thorough implementation experience faster benefits. Those that rush implementation struggle longer. Allocate adequate staff time and patience during implementation for maximum success.
